“…This probably is as nonheme iron dioxygenases often have very rigid structures where the substrate is tightly bound (Aluri and de Visser, 2007 ; Kumar et al, 2011 ; Tchesnokov et al, 2016 ; Faponle et al, 2017 ). Previous QM/MM studies on analogous nonheme iron dioxygenases indeed reproduced experimental chemoselectivities excellently using the same methods and procedures described here (Aluri and de Visser, 2007 ; Karamzadeh et al, 2010 ; Kumar et al, 2011 ; Pratter et al, 2013 ; Quesne et al, 2014 , 2016a ; Hernández-Ortega et al, 2015 ; Tchesnokov et al, 2016 ; Faponle et al, 2017 ; Timmins and de Visser, 2017 ; Timmins et al, 2017 ; Hofer and de Visser, 2018 ). Moreover, changing the QM region, basis set or density functional method did not change the ordering of the transition states.…”
